Freezer Friendly Chicken & Shrimp Jambalaya
Freezer Friendly Chicken & Shrimp Jambalaya
Chicken, sausage, and shrimp...oh my! Your family is sure to love this fabulous jambalaya!
Servings - 4 servings
Ingredients
Ingredients for Single Meal
- 1 Tbsp canola oil
- 1 lb andouille sausage
- 2 small boneless chicken breasts
- 1 lb cooked shrimp without tails
- 1 small white onion
- 2 celery stalks
- 1 red bell pepper
- 1 tsp minced garlic
- 1 15 oz. can diced tomatoes
- 1 4 oz. can green chiles
- 1 Tbsp Creole seasoning
- Salt and pepper
- 3 cups chicken stock
- 1 1/2 cup white rice
- Side: veggies
Instructions
Cooking Directions for Single Meal
- Open and drain the cans of diced tomatoes and green chilies.
- Slice the andouille sausage into 1-inch circles.
- Cut the chicken breasts into bite size pieces.
- Chop the onion, celery and red bell pepper.
- In a large saucepan, heat the oil and add the andouille sausage, chicken and shrimp. Toss in the chopped onion, celery, bell pepper, minced garlic, diced tomatoes, green chiles and Creole seasoning. Saute for 5 to 7 minutes, tossing often.
- Pour in the chicken stock and bring to bubbling. Then stir in the rice and cover and cook for 20 minutes, or until rice is tender. Season with salt and pepper.
- Prepare veggies.
- Serve Chicken & Shrimp Jambalaya with veggies.
Freezeasy Meal Prep Directions
- To a gallon-size plastic freezer baggie, add the sliced sausage, chicken pieces, cooked shrimp, chopped onion, celery and red bell pepper, drained diced tomatoes, drained green chiles and Creole seasoning
- Do NOT add the chicken stock or rice. Remove as much air as possible and seal. Add label to baggie and freeze.
Freeze & Thaw Instructions
- Put baggie in the freezer and freeze up to 6 months in fridge freezer or 12 months in a deep freezer. Thaw in the fridge overnight, or a warm bowl of water for about 20 minutes, before transferring to a large saucepan. Bring to bubbling, then add chicken stock and rice and cook as directed.
- Serve with veggies.
